Purpose
A large grid ship for light cargo hauling duties, with comfortable living space for one during long journeys. Although equipped with 3 turrets, it is not recommended for use in hostile environments.

The front airlock uses a very convenient configuration, with the docking connector being just below the door, allowing the ship to be docked to the majority of NPC stations with walk-on/walk-off access. The rear airlock allows the pilot or a passenger to pop out to the rear of the ship to reload the three interior turrets, all with the comfort of artificial gravity and safely railed catwalks. Both airlocks are simple lossy airlocks, but the on-board gas generator can easily replenish supplies while in space, and the cabin's air vent can be used to refill the tank from suitable atmospheres if the doors are opened.

There are a couple of modifications I make after I've welded this up from blueprint. First, I don't build the interior turrets (this ship can outrun almost anything I've seen, and they don't have good arcs of fire). The locations for the outside two turrets are where I place ladders, because climbing in to the ship after landing rough otherwise requires the use of a jetpack.

Review:

This thing is so much fun. In atmosphere on Earth-like, it has more endurance from two full large hydrogen tanks than the atmospheric variant has from full batteries, and since hydrogen can be purchased from NPC stations this makes an excellent vessel for planetary economy missions. Its acceleration is immense, and Blarg's cruise control can be used to fly atmopherically while using minimal fuel, in addition to escaping gravity to space.

The cockpit is comfortably appointed, and the big picture windows in front of the flight seat provide amazing views of the countryside while either of the included autopilot scripts does the hard work of flying.
